Details for Decistere (Small Wood Volume)
Introduction : The decistere represents one tenth of a stere or 0.1 cubic meters, providing a practical measurement for smaller quantities of stacked firewood. This unit is particularly useful for residential firewood purchases and small-scale forestry.
History & Origin : Developed as a decimal subdivision of the stere for more precise firewood measurements. The 'deci-' prefix creates a coherent smaller unit while maintaining the stere's stacking volume concept.
Current Use : Used for small firewood bundles in metric countries. Common in residential firewood pricing. Helps visualize manageable wood quantities for home use. Maintains the stere's stacking efficiency calculations.
Details for Petaliter (Quadrillion-liter Scale)
Introduction : The petaliter equals one quadrillion liters (10¹⁵ L), serving as a practical upper limit for measuring terrestrial water resources. This unit helps quantify continental-scale water volumes and global hydrological cycles.
History & Origin : Created with the metric system's SI prefix extensions, with 'peta-' derived from Greek 'pente' (five), representing 10¹⁵ as 1000⁵. Gained practical applications in 20th century hydrology and resource management.
Current Use : Used for measuring continental groundwater reserves. Appears in studies of polar ice cap volumes. Helps quantify reservoir capacities for climate engineering proposals. Common in global water resource assessments.
